Abstract

A program development tool that automatically performs scheduling and synchronization insertion for hypercube systems is presented in this paper. We use a programming methodology in which a program is written as a set of procedures called from the main program. This program is converted into a macro dataflow graph which is used by the tool to generate executable code for hypercube machines. The program restructured by our tool outperformed the manually developed code, while increasing the program development productivity at the same time.
